It is necessary to point out that through the pain of loss and grief, grief is a natural response to loss.
Handling the loss of your brother can evoke a variety of extreme reactions, thoughts and sensations - from extreme unhappiness to anger, frustrating feelings of regret to extensive emptiness.
Bereavement is not limited to an emotional reaction alone. Grieving the loss of your brother can also evoke a physical reaction, including modifications in weight or cravings, difficulties sleeping, muscle pains, and impaired immune responses, which can impact our health in significant ways. Considering that every journey is unique, we offer a series of evidence-based strategies proven to assist people deal with sorrow with more clearness. Here are a few of our frequently used interventions.
Usually, our counsellors use Cognitive Behaviour Therapy (CBT), which assists people who are dealing with grief, as it focuses on determining and challenging unfavourable thought patterns or behaviours that accompany sensations of sorrow.
From a trauma-informed lens, CBT counselling can assist individuals acknowledge and modify certain unfavourable ideas, such as guilt or self-blame, in an effort to develop much healthier coping techniques. This technique is important for developing strength and allowing for the steady adjustment to life without your brother.
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) is another important technique that concentrates on accepting difficult feelings associated with grief. Rather than forcing ourselves to remove or suppress these feelings, ACT encourages us to mindfully engage with them within a safe and nonjudgmental therapeutic environment. It guides us to live authentically and make choices that line up with our values.
Usually, our counsellors use ACT to promote mental flexibility, placing us in the driver's seat of our discomfort and allowing us to adapt to the changes of our loss while likewise finding purpose and fulfillment in life.
As we understand, emotions are at the leading edge of our mourning process. They exist whether we attempt to reveal, change, or reduce them. Emotion-Focused Therapy (EFT) concentrates on helping us end up being more knowledgeable about our feelings, learn how to reveal them safely, and transform particular maladaptive or bothersome emotional reactions into healthier ones.
Our trauma-informed counsellors make use of EFT as the framework for checking out and making sense of the psychological impact of our sorrow. Collaborating, we can establish emotional regulation skills necessary for coping and healing.
During grief counselling in St. Joseph after the loss of your brother, narrative therapy focuses on the stories we tell about our experiences. It helps us understand sorrow and overcome the discomfort by externalizing it. To put it simply, narrative therapy enables us to see our sorrow as a different entity rather than a part of our identity.
Our counsellors use narrative therapy to assist us reconstruct or reinterpret our sorrow stories, highlighting our own strengths, resilience, and agency. This technique can offer us a method to discover significance, produce a more empowered narrative of our stories, and use a path toward recovery.
